About a year ago I was given a few 'shots in the arm' and had 20 or so pots (32 oz fountain cups) along the window sills. I thought I had things figured out, with the tall pots and mostly sandy medium. Most of the gemmae sprouted. Of those that sprouted, nearly all of them soon died, because the heating unit dried them out the sand basically became cement. I revamped the setup and have a more balanced peat / sand mix, with more peat at the top, with a higher water table. They WON't dry out this year!
